It may be beneficial to introduce machine learning, such as decision trees (DTs), at an early stage of education. The data-based construction of DTs is an example of a machine learning process, which can be addressed in mathematics or statistics teaching because of relatively low prior knowledge requirements. This paper focuses on investigating how sixth-grade students create and evaluate data-based DTs. The basis is a teaching unit that aims to lay the foundation for machine learning and enhance students’ understanding of the process. We investigate students’ processes in detail while they build DTs with data cards about food items to predict whether a new item is recommendable. After the teaching unit, an interview study examines students’ strategies for creating decision trees. The findings contribute to understanding students’ learning processes and the challenges when working with decision trees.</jats:p>"}],"date_created":"2025-01-24T07:55:53Z","department":[{"_id":"363"}],"oa":"1","type":"journal_article","author":[{"id":"30619","full_name":"Podworny, Susanne","orcid":"0000-0002-6313-5987","last_name":"Podworny","first_name":"Susanne"},{"last_name":"Biehler","first_name":"Rolf","full_name":"Biehler, Rolf","id":"16274"},{"id":"42660","orcid":"https://orcid.org/0000-0003-0318-0329","first_name":"Yannik","last_name":"Fleischer","full_name":"Fleischer, Yannik"}],"publication_identifier":{"issn":["1863-9690","1863-9704"]},"year":"2025","title":"Young students’ engagement with data to create decision trees","status":"public","publication_status":"published","date_updated":"2025-01-24T07:57:00Z","_id":"58353","publisher":"Springer Science and Business Media LLC","language":[{"iso":"eng"}],"main_file_link":[{"open_access":"1","url":"https://link.springer.com/article/10.1007/s11858-024-01649-w"}],"user_id":"37888","doi":"10.1007/s11858-024-01649-w"},{"citation":{"ama":"Fleischer Y, Biehler R. We examine the students' heuristics and reasoning during this process. The research is based on an eight-week teaching unit during which students labeled data, built decision trees, and assessed them using test data. They learned to manually construct decision trees to classify food items as recommendable or not. They utilized data cards with a heuristic that is a simplified form of a machine learning algorithm. We report on evidence that this topic is teachable to middle school students, along with insights for refining our teaching approach and broader implications for teaching machine learning at the school level.</jats:p>"}],"issue":"1","publication":"Statistics Education Research Journal","department":[{"_id":"363"}],"type":"journal_article","date_created":"2024-08-21T09:59:33Z","status":"public","volume":23,"user_id":"37888","_id":"55667","publisher":"International Association for Statistical Education","citation":{"mla":"Fleischer, Franz Yannik, et al. “Teaching and Learning to Construct Data-Based Decision Trees Using Data Cards as the First Introduction to Machine Learning in Middle School.” <i>Statistics Education Research Journal</i>, vol. 23, no. 1, 3, International Association for Statistical Education, 2024, doi:<a href=\"https://doi.org/10.52041/serj.v23i1.450\">10.52041/serj.v23i1.450</a>.","ama":"Fleischer FY, Podworny S, Biehler R. This study represents an in-depth analysis of students’ creation and documentation of machine learning models. The students were supported by educationally designed Jupyter Notebooks, which are used as worked examples. Using the worked example, students document their results in a so-called computational essay. We examine which aspects of creating computational essays are difficult for students to find out how worked examples should be designed to support students without being too prescriptive. We analyze the computational essays produced by students and draw consequences for redesigning our worked example.</jats:p>","lang":"eng"}]},{"title":"Teaching and Learning Data-Driven Machine Learning with Educationally Designed Jupyter Notebooks","year":"2022","author":[{"full_name":"Fleischer, Franz Yannik","first_name":"Franz Yannik","last_name":"Fleischer","orcid":"https://orcid.org/0000-0003-0318-0329","id":"42660"},{"id":"16274","first_name":"Rolf","last_name":"Biehler","full_name":"Biehler, Rolf"},{"full_name":"Schulte, Carsten","first_name":"Carsten","last_name":"Schulte","id":"60311"}],"publication_identifier":{"issn":["1570-1824"]},"date_updated":"2024-08-21T10:04:41Z","publication_status":"published","intvolume":"        21","article_number":"7","language":[{"iso":"eng"}],"doi":"10.52041/serj.v21i2.61","publication":"Statistics Education Research Journal","issue":"2","abstract":[{"text":"<jats:p>This study examines modelling with machine learning.
